Team

  • Steffen Bjerregaard

    CEO

  • Tobias Jung

    Head of Sales and Marketing

  • Heimir Petursson

    Head of operations

  • Pete King

    Head of International Sales

  • Andreas Lagberg

    Head of Logistics

  • Marc Collatz

    Technical Director